Understanding the ROI of upgrading commercial cooling equipment is essential for restaurants, grocery stores, convenience stores, warehouses, and food production facilities. While new equipment requires upfront investment, modern commercial refrigeration systems often deliver measurable financial returns through energy savings, reduced repairs, and improved operational efficiency.
In Nevada’s extreme heat, aging cooling systems work harder and fail more often. Therefore, upgrading outdated equipment can significantly improve performance and profitability. 1. Energy Savings Deliver Immediate Returns
First, modern refrigeration systems use advanced compressors, improved insulation, and energy-efficient components. As a result, they consume less electricity while maintaining consistent temperatures.
Older systems often:
- Run continuously
- Struggle during peak summer heat
- Consume excessive power
- Generate higher utility bills
Upgrading to energy-efficient equipment can reduce monthly operating costs, which directly improves return on investment over time.
2. Reduced Repair Costs
Aging refrigeration systems typically require more frequent service calls. In addition, older components may be harder to source and more expensive to replace.
By upgrading equipment, businesses can:
- Minimize emergency refrigeration repair
- Reduce unexpected downtime
- Lower annual repair budgets
- Avoid repeated compressor failures
Consequently, fewer breakdowns translate into predictable operating costs and improved financial stability.
3. Lower Inventory Loss
Temperature fluctuations in older equipment increase the risk of spoilage. Even minor inconsistencies can compromise food safety and lead to product waste.
Upgraded systems provide:
- More precise temperature control
- Improved airflow
- Faster recovery after door openings
- Enhanced humidity management
As a result, businesses protect inventory and reduce shrinkage, which directly impacts profitability.
4. Extended Equipment Lifespan
Newer systems often include improved durability and advanced monitoring technology. When paired with routine commercial refrigeration maintenance, upgraded equipment can operate reliably for many years.
Instead of spending money on recurring repairs for outdated systems, businesses invest once and benefit from long-term performance.
5. Improved Compliance and Risk Reduction
Modern refrigeration systems support FDA and HACCP compliance by maintaining stable temperatures and offering digital monitoring capabilities.
In addition:
- Automated alerts reduce compliance risks
- Temperature logs simplify inspections
- Consistent cooling lowers liability exposure
Avoiding one major compliance issue can offset a significant portion of upgrade costs.
6. Operational Efficiency Gains
Upgraded equipment often improves workflow and productivity. For example:
- Faster cooling cycles improve food prep timing
- Better organization options increase storage capacity
- Reliable performance reduces staff stress
These operational improvements indirectly enhance revenue and efficiency.
7. Nevada Climate Considerations
Nevada’s high ambient temperatures increase wear on older compressors and condensers. Consequently, aging systems struggle to maintain performance during peak summer months.
Newer high-efficiency systems handle heat more effectively, reducing stress and extending system longevity. Therefore, businesses that upgrade gain a competitive advantage in demanding climate conditions.
Calculating ROI
To evaluate ROI, consider:
- Current energy costs
- Annual repair expenses
- Inventory loss history
- Equipment age
- Projected lifespan of new system
- Available tax incentives or energy rebates
When energy savings and repair reductions offset the initial investment within several years, the upgrade delivers strong financial returns.
Frequently Asked Questions
How long does it take to see ROI on new refrigeration equipment?
Many businesses begin seeing savings within 1–3 years through lower energy and repair costs.
Is replacing old equipment better than repairing it?
If repair costs continue to increase or equipment is near the end of its lifespan, replacement often provides better long-term value.
Do energy-efficient systems qualify for rebates?
In some cases, yes. Businesses should check for local utility incentives or tax benefits.
